I started making houses for ants because I thought they needed somewhere to live. Then I made them shoes and hats. It was a fantasy world I escaped to where my dyslexia didn't hold me back and my teachers couldn't criticize me. That's how my career as a micro-sculptor began.
Willard Wigan

What this quote means

The quote highlights how creativity can provide an escape and a sense of purpose, transforming personal challenges into artistic expression.

Willard Wigan's quote reflects the transformative power of imagination and creativity. As he faced the challenges of dyslexia, he found solace in creating a fantastical world for ants, where his artistic talents flourished. This journey into micro-sculpting not only allowed him to cope with his difficulties but also enabled him to carve out a unique niche in the art world, showcasing how art can be a refuge and a means of self-expression.
